Solving Irregular Problems through Parallel Irregular Trees

F. Baiardi, P. Mori, and L. Ricci (Italy)


Parallelization Tools; Irregular Problems; Distributed Memory Architectures; Load Balancing; Locality


This paper presents PIT, a library for the parallelization of irregular problems on distributed memory architectures. All the strategies underlying the definition of the library can be expressed in terms of operations on a PITree, a par allel version of the tree data structure oriented to irregular problems. We consider the application of PIT to two well known irregular problems: adaptive multigrid and hierar chical radiosity methods. Performance figures that prove the effectiveness of PIT are presented.

